Hey Mike,

No I haven't got any job there and will be one of those fresh of the boat.
I'll start my job hunting when I land down under.
I'm a Network Consultant / Architect and the ANZSCO I got for SA SS is 263113 - Network Analyst.

I've been looking for a job opportunities in SA for over a year now and its ZERO
chances that I'll get one of similar skillset. But I'm willing to start off doing something less stressing like a technician or support role even part-time to keep the ball rolling.
Just have to fight my way through the waves of immigrant IT experts.

How about yerself?

Hi,

I am from Singapore and I have started the long process of applying for 189/190 skilled migrant visa in Australia.

Got my IELTS results on 20 Aug 2012 (min 7, overall 8.0) so I am good to go for Migrant Skill Assessment with Engineers Australia.

Submitted by Competency Demonstration Report to Engineers Australia for assessment but the wait for the assessment results is a long wait for 15weeks.

I have also applied for Victoria state sponsorship but the application will be on hold until the skill assessment results are out (and must be positive).

So I have done what I can and what remains right now is the long wait for a positive skills assessment before submitting EOI to DIAC and having the state sponsorship move forward.

Good luck to fellow Singaporeans in your visa application.
